Find the simple interest for Rs 5000 for 4 years at the rate of interest 6% per annum.

Final answer:

The simple interest for Rs 5000 for 4 years at the rate of interest 6% per annum is Rs 1200.

Step-by-step explanation:

To find the simple interest for Rs 5000 for 4 years at the rate of interest 6% per annum, we can use the formula:

Simple Interest = (Principal x Rate x Time) / 100

Plugging in the given values, we have:

Simple Interest = (5000 x 6 x 4) / 100

Simple Interest = 1200

Therefore, the simple interest for Rs 5000 for 4 years at a rate of interest 6% per annum is Rs 1200.

Final answer:

The simple interest on Rs 5000 at a rate of 6% per annum for 4 years is Rs 1200.

Step-by-step explanation:

To find the simple interest for Rs 5000 for 4 years at the rate of interest of 6% per annum, we need to use the simple interest formula, which is:

Interest = Principal × rate × time

Here, the principal is Rs 5000, the rate is 6% (or 0.06 as a decimal), and the time is 4 years.

Interest = Rs 5000 × 0.06 × 4

To calculate:

Interest = 5000 × 0.06 × 4 = Rs 300 × 4 = Rs 1200

The total simple interest earned over 4 years will be Rs 1200.
